Output dedc3a61fd4569524032d632f275205ac32a10cb5defc64cefe05bb80b73fa78:77

value
1359751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1dce04cf2495a5392cb64db3fcb13a7b57be1b5 OP_EQUAL
address
3NHGZT8ATaoET1DAbUp4f2WcnqUfa4rxyn
transaction
dedc3a61fd4569524032d632f275205ac32a10cb5defc64cefe05bb80b73fa78
spent
true